Fallingwater: Milestone Design in Remote Pennsylvania

While many of the country’s most impressive cathedrals, buildings, and houses reside in major metropolitan areas, one of architect Frank Lloyd Wright’s (1867–1959) most notable works is in Mill Run, located in Pennsylvania’s Laurel Highlands area, 75 miles southeast of Pittsburgh. Frank Lloyd Wright Farmhouse

Designed by Frank Lloyd Wright in 1955, this unique home is situated on a 76-acre parcel in California’s Central Valley. The 4,041-square-foot, seven-bedroom, six-bath residence was built in 1961 by Buck Fawcett, a college football star who enrolled in Wright’s architecture courses at Stanford University in the 1940s. An American Classic: The Frank Lloyd Wright Trail

Wisconsin picked up its first UNESCO World Heritage Site in 2019 when eight major works by architect Frank Lloyd Wright were inscribed on the official list, including Taliesin, his estate and home near his birthplace in the Badger State, and Herbert and Katherine Jacobs House in Madison.
